Are you someone who prefers an alternative to dairy milk? Perhaps you are lactose intolerant, a vegan, or you just don’t like cows milk? There are lots of alternatives in the shops – all of which seem to come in drinks cartons, usually Tetra Pak, as far as I can tell. They can contain a lot of sugar and additives and in any case, Tetra Pak is not an option when you want to avoid single-use plastic. The obvious solution is to make your own nut, oat, rice, hemp or soya milk and until I had a go at this, I had no idea how easy it is.

These alternative milks last a few days in the fridge and can be used with breakfast cereals, smoothies, shakes and for cooking with. They do tend to curdle slightly if added cold to a hot drink. You can add vanilla, maple syrup or pitted dates at the blending stage to increase the sweetness, but nut milks tend to be naturally sweet. Many websites also give you recipes for using up the pulp that is left over, for example to make oat biscuits. Oats and rice milk are perhaps the quickest and cheapest options, but you do not need large quantities of the basic ingredients, so price is not really an issue (I am convinced that the cost of the ingredients in commercial products are miniscule compared to the cost of the packaging and transport and mark-up for the retailer). Cashews also lend themselves to making cream which is great to use in Indian cooking. Simply soak a handful of cashews in a cup of water for 10 minutes and then blend – no need to strain afterwards.

You will need a blender or food processor, a piece of muslin or cheese cloth, a funnel and glass bottles with lids. If you have a local unpackaged or zero waste food shop, you will be going along with your fabric bags to stock up on the ingredients. If not, it’s time to get searching as most cities have at least one zero-waste, bulk buy, or unpackaged food shop. Have a look here.

Almond milk:

Cashew milk:

Oat Milk:

Hemp Milk:

Soya Milk:

Rice Milk: